Analysis

The most recent figure for real median earnings per month, aged 15-64, deflated to 2010 and ppp in Hungary is 0.0238, measured in 2016.

The figure is up 3.3% on the previous year and down 36.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, real median earnings per month, aged 15-64, deflated to 2010 and ppp in Hungary peaked at 118.66 in 2004 and was at its lowest, 0.023, in 2015.

Hungary ranks 69th of 70 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
